Job description

Emergency Certificated Substitute Teacher

If you hold a valid WA STATE Teaching License, please DO NOT apply to this position. Rather, please apply to the Substitute Certificated Teacher position.

This position is for candidates who hold a bachelor's degree and NOT a valid WA STATE Teaching License.

Here is some information that is frequently requested:
  • As a substitute, you will earn $200 per 7.5-hour day. (Half days and early release days are paid at a prorated rate.)
  • We require that you possess a BA or BS degree in order to apply.
  • You will be required to have a fingerprint/background check that costs $96.10 unless you have a current one from a Washington school district.
  • Part of the process will require you to obtain your Emergency Substitute Teaching Certificate. This process will be completed online and will cost you $63.
Here is the process:

Step 1:Once your Bremerton School District application is completed, we will contact you to come in for an interview in HR.We will begin your paperwork process for HR and Payroll.

Step 2:When your interview is completed and you have been approved for hire as an Emergency Certificated Substitute, our office will help you start the process to get your certificate.

Step 3:When OSPI has processed and issued your certificate, you will be ready to start working as a substitute!!
